Spicy Couscous
- 2 12 cups chicken stock
- 13 ounces couscous
- 1 cinnamon stick
- 3 cardamom pods
- 1 teaspoon allspice
- freshly grated nutmeg
- 1 ounce raisins
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Heat the stock until almost boiling.
- Put the couscous in a glass bowl and pour in 2 cups of the stock.
- Add the cinnamon, cardamom pods, allspice and a little freshly grated nutmeg.
- Mix gently with a fork, place a plate on top and leave for 20 minutes until the stock is absorbed.
-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 350F
- Loosen the couscous with a fork.
- Add the raisins, olive oil and remaining stock.
- Cover with foil and place in the oven to keep warm until ready to eat.
